Mobile Bidding 

New this year, our event will feature mobile bidding as part of the silent auction. Mobile bidding allows you to browse auction packages and easily place bids right from your smart phone--no need for bid sheets.

To streamline the process, please provide your cell phone number when registering for the event online. Also, please plan to bring your fully charged cell phone.

 

How does mobile bidding work?

After checking in at the event, you will receive a text message with a link to the mobile bidding site. Follow this link to access the auction packages and place your bids. You will be notified via text when you have been outbid, allowing you to easily follow your progress in the auction.

Do I have to download an app?

No. Mobile bidding is done through a regular web browser.

What if I don't have a smart phone?

Any device with internet will have access to mobile bidding. Those without a smart phone will be able to place bids at our computer station.

Will there be Wi-Fi available?

Yes. All guests will have access to the wireless network.
